Typical Concerns and Resolutions
One frequent issue with the Nortel Norstar system is bad call quality or static during conversations. This can often be due to damaged cables or connections. To fix, check all phone line connections and substitute any faulty cables. Additionally, verify that the telephones are appropriately plugged into their respective jacks. If the issue remains, consider evaluating the system with another phone to eliminate hardware problems.
Another frequent problem users encounter is the difficulty to make or receive calls. This could be associated to programming settings or line issues. First, confirm that the lines are functioning by looking if the phone displays a dial tone. If there is no dial tone, contact your phone service provider to confirm that the lines are active. If the lines are fine, check the Norstar programming to confirm that the phone is not set to do not disturb or related modes that could block calls.
Lastly, users may experience issues with the Norstar voicemail system, such as trouble accessing messages. This could stem from wrong passwords or system settings. To fix this, verify that the user is typing the correct password. If the password has been misplaced, speak to the system administrator for a reset. Additionally, check the voicemail settings in the Norstar programming to make sure they are configured properly for user access.
Upkeep Tips
Routine maintenance of your Nortel Norstar phone system is important to ensure optimal performance and to avoid unexpected issues. Begin by routinely inspecting all cabling and connections. Loose cables can lead to dropped calls or poor audio quality, so make sure that every connection is stable and free from damage. Additionally, keep your system firmware updated to the latest version, which often includes updates, enhancements, and improved security features.
Another crucial aspect of maintenance is cleaning the physical components of the phone system. Dust and debris can accumulate on your phone units and in the central control systems, potentially hindering their functionality. Use a gentle, lint-free cloth to carefully wipe down the devices, and periodically check the equipment for any signs of wear or malfunction. Promptly address any minor issues before they develop into serious problems.
Finally, consider establishing a scheduled maintenance routine. This could involve carrying out regular system checks, monitoring the performance of your lines, and reviewing call quality. Keeping detailed logs of system performance can help you detect trends and potential issues early on. By staying proactive with maintenance, you can lengthen the life of your Nortel Norstar phone system and ensure that it consistently meets your communication needs.
